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
The Fundamentals of Metal Polishing - Most of the time, the finishing of metal is required for aesthetics as well as clean-room uses. It really is one of the more accepted practices simply because of its use in developing the overall beauty of the product, such as, automobile parts, cookware or motorbike parts. Furthermore, a great many clean-rooms will require a shiny finish in an effort to decrease the penetrability of the metal surfaces that may result in particles to build up and contaminate. An outstanding demonstration of this use would be in a vacuum chamber. You'll find plenty of approaches to finish metal, and we will think about a number of the processes required. Various metals may be polished manually by hand, with specialized bu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A buffing paste or compound is regularly utilized, that could consist of lim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, chromium o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ide. Buffing stainless steel, because of its lousy th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its fairly high viscidness is just about the time intensive. On the other side, goods fabricated from non-ferrous metal are certainly more amenable to polishing, as these need the lowest amount of operations.
Whenever a superior processing quality isn't really essential, increased pad speeds can be utilized. A slower pad speed is utilized whenever a superior quality mirror finish is expected. Polishing buffs smothered with compound are substantially affected by specific forces on the surface of the polishing pad. The level of the pressure on the surface can be heightened within certain limits, however going over the right degree of load not just decreases the quality of the procedure, but also worsens efficiency, causes wear to the product, and there's in addition a conspicuous heating of the work-pieces, generated by friction. For thin objects, it's raised heat (and a ensuing bendability of the metal) that can induce components to bend, distort or warp. Generally, it needs a proficient polisher to factor in all these variables to both avert harm to the piece and to operate competently. To substantially boost the standard of the resulting surface area, the buffing action should be carried out with not as much aggression and not a large amount of force to be able to in the end produce a surface without scratches or fine lines left behind by the buffing process, thus ending up with a fabulous mirror finish.
